This learning activity intended for a music-related course consists of the planning and implementation of a series of three or four pop-up concerts throughout the semester by the entire class, or subgroups of the class, depending on its size.
Learning Goals: Participants will have opportunities to:
Materials: generated by the participants, such as press kits, press releases, programs, handbills, posters, and social media posts
Process:
Potential variations for this activity include the number of group members, the overall number of pop-up concerts in succession for the course, and the number of new elements added to each successive pop-up concert, including the total number included for the final concert.
